According to Flapen's Amazon United States niche tracking, green cardstock is a $405K/yr Amazon United States market (301K searches/yr). The top 5 brands hold 63% of demand. Demand peaks in Mar–Nov. Verdict: Worth a look — 56/100.

Common questions

Is green cardstock profitable to sell on Amazon United States?
The niche generates $405K/yr across 39 tracked products. 2 of 8 products launched in the last 360 days are still selling. 90-day search growth is -22.6%. Flapen's verdict: Worth a look (56/100).
How competitive is the green cardstock niche?
24 brands and 94 sellers compete. The top 5 products take 44% of clicks and top 5 brands hold 63% of demand.
What do buyers complain about in green cardstock?
Top complaints mined from reviews: Color, Paper Quality, Thickness. The return rate is 0.9%.
When does demand for green cardstock peak?
Demand peaks in Mar–Nov; the busiest month runs 1.7× the quietest.
What does it cost to enter the green cardstock niche?
Listings span $3.31–$21.63; the average listing price is $10.71 (sweet spot $15–$100). The average incumbent carries 639 reviews — the moat a new listing must climb.
